Assuming this is from Crystal Caste, it's somewhere around ping pong ball sized. I've got the small and normal sets in copper, plus the large d20.
It makes a very impressive sound when rolled on a wooden table. I actually started rolling on the battle mat, though - it isn't solid copper, and it is possible to wear the finish off on the edges/corners.
